I have an OXO in the main site and other OXO in a remote site, these PBX are routed by ARS Table through Voip trunk. I need to Transfer an incoming call from the main site to the remote site through the ip trunk. How can I do that?

Transfer by an internal user: you need to use the normal proccess of call transfer but using the extension number of other site previously maped in the "internal numbering plan".
Transfer by system (incoming call routed to an extension of the other site): you need create the DID entry in "public numbering plan" routed to ARS, in the ARS you need to treat this DID to send it to the other site, on the other site you need to create the entry in "private numbering plan" routed to the right user. Take care with TG category and trunk category and remember that the trunk of incoming call needs permission to take the TG to go to the other site.

Take care to external transfer too, the user that is doing the transfer needs permission (user feature - external transfer, incoming and outgoing...)

Be aware that if you use AA to answer calls that procedure is not possible. When AA answer a call public numbering plan is not used. In that case you have to configure virtual extensions diverted to secondary site.
